Description
Situated on the popular Weavers Tryst residential development in the market town of Louth is this spacious three double bedroom detached bungalow with brick built, detached double garage. The well planned and spacious accommodation briefly comprises of entrance porch and hall, lounge, dining room, breakfast kitchen, three bedrooms, family bathroom and en-suite shower room.
